ABSTRACT

AIMS: Differential attainment (DA) in post graduate medical training is a recognised challenge and refers to unexplained variation across groups when split by several protected characteristics. The Royal College of Radiology is committed to fostering diversity, inclusivity, and equality with the goal of narrowing existing gaps and improving training outcomes. MATERIALS AND METHODS: This was a mixed methods study aiming to understand the causes of DA with view to helping the RCR develop strategies to address this. A cross-sectional survey was completed by 140 clinical oncology trainees in September 2022. Trainees and trainers (17 and 6 respectively) from across England, Scotland, Wales and Northern Ireland, took part in focus group and interviews from August to December 2022. Quantitative and qualitative data merged and interpreted. RESULT: Results showed international medical graduates and trainees from ethnic minority backgrounds were more likely to encounter challenges. The qualitative findings were used to identify three themes through which these problems could be framed. The trainee as a "space invader," the hidden curriculum of clinical oncology training and the process of navigating and tacking the training journey. CONCLUSION: Differential attainment is the product of a complex interplay between the trainee, trainer, and the training environment. Therefore, interventions must be tailored to different people and contexts. At a national level, the RCR can adopt general policies to promote this such as mentorship programmes, protected time for supervision and cultural competency training. Efficacy of proposed interventions for trial and their impact on DA should be evaluated to drive evidence-based changes.

ABSTRACT

BACKGROUND & AIMS: The Global Leadership Initiative on Malnutrition (GLIM) approach to malnutrition diagnosis is based on assessment of three phenotypic (weight loss, low body mass index, and reduced skeletal muscle mass) and two etiologic (reduced food intake/assimilation and disease burden/inflammation) criteria, with diagnosis confirmed by fulfillment of any combination of at least one phenotypic and at least one etiologic criterion. The original GLIM description provided limited guidance regarding assessment of inflammation and this has been a factor impeding further implementation of the GLIM criteria. We now seek to provide practical guidance for assessment of inflammation in support of the etiologic criterion for inflammation. METHODS: A GLIM-constituted working group with 36 participants developed consensus-based guidance through a modified-Delphi review. A multi-round review and revision process served to develop seven guidance statements. RESULTS: The final round of review was highly favorable with 99 % overall "agree" or "strongly agree" responses. The presence of acute or chronic disease, infection or injury that is usually associated with inflammatory activity may be used to fulfill the GLIM disease burden/inflammation criterion, without the need for laboratory confirmation. However, we recommend that recognition of underlying medical conditions commonly associated with inflammation be supported by C-reactive protein (CRP) measurements when the contribution of inflammatory components is uncertain. Interpretation of CRP requires that consideration be given to the method, reference values, and units (mg/dL or mg/L) for the clinical laboratory that is being used. CONCLUSION: Confirmation of inflammation should be guided by clinical judgement based upon underlying diagnosis or condition, clinical signs, or CRP.

ABSTRACT

Increasing numbers of patients are travelling abroad to undergo cosmetic surgery. This is associated with complications that often become the responsibility of clinicians in the patients' home countries. While seemingly lower cost treatments abroad may seem attractive, prospective patients should be made aware of the hidden costs of postoperative complications and their associated morbidity. Many internet sources of information regarding these procedures originate from commercial providers in the form of advertisements, which may not highlight the potential complications to prospective patients. Our study aims to perform an objective analysis of the quality and readability of online information for patients seeking cosmetic surgery abroad using tools such as JAMA and DISCERN scores. We found that the majority of online information available to prospective and current patients regarding travelling abroad for cosmetic surgery is unregulated, distributed by commercial providers and often lacking relevant and reliable information. Due to the strong influence that the internet can have on patients' decision making, it is important that reputable, informative online material is circulated regarding these procedures. Further work needs to be done by professional bodies and medical professionals in the plastic surgery community to improve patient education in this area.

ABSTRACT

Lhermitte-Duclos Disease is a rare clinical entity involving a dysplastic lesion of the cerebellum. The dysplastic cerebellar ganglioblastoma is often seen in association with Cowden Syndrome, an autosomal dominant disorder consisting of a mutation in the phosphatase and homologous tensin (PTEN) gene. Characteristic findings on neuroimaging allow for a pre-operative diagnosis to be made, which guides further management of the condition. This report describes the diagnosis and management of Lhermitte-Duclos Disease in a 51-year-old lady, spanning a period of almost seven years. The characteristic radiological and histological findings are presented, along with the clinical features associated with Cowden Syndrome. This patient ultimately underwent surgical intervention for symptomatic relief, which is described here.

ABSTRACT

The high-precision X-ray diffraction setup for work with diamond anvil cells (DACs) in interaction chamber 2 (IC2) of the High Energy Density instrument of the European X-ray Free-Electron Laser is described. This includes beamline optics, sample positioning and detector systems located in the multipurpose vacuum chamber. Concepts for pump-probe X-ray diffraction experiments in the DAC are described and their implementation demonstrated during the First User Community Assisted Commissioning experiment. X-ray heating and diffraction of Bi under pressure, obtained using 20 fs X-ray pulses at 17.8 keV and 2.2 MHz repetition, is illustrated through splitting of diffraction peaks, and interpreted employing finite element modeling of the sample chamber in the DAC.

ABSTRACT

BACKGROUND: There is a high use of medications in adults with intellectual disability (ID). One implication of taking multiple medications is the potential for drug-drug interactions (DDIs). However, despite this being well highlighted in the mainstream literature, little is known about the incidence or associations of DDIs in the ID population. METHODS: This study describes the prevalence, patterns and associations of potential DDIs in a total administrative sample of adults with ID known to services in Jersey. Demographic, health-related and medication data were collected from 217 adults known to ID services. Data were collected using a face-to-face survey. The Anatomical Therapeutic Chemical classification system was used to categorise medications, and Stockley's Drug Interaction Checker was used to classify potential DDIs. Drug-drug pairings were considered to be of clinical significance if they were to be 'avoided, adjusted, monitored or required further information'. RESULTS: Potential DDIs of clinical significance were common. Exposure to potential DDIs of clinical significance was associated with being female, taking more than five medications (polypharmacy), living in residential care and having more health conditions. A simple regression was used to understand the effect of number of prescribed medications on potential DDIs of clinical significance. Every prescribed drug led to a 0.87 (95% confidence interval: 0.72-1.00) increase in having a potential DDI of clinical significance. CONCLUSION: Adults with ID who live in residential care, who are female, exposed to polypharmacy and have more health conditions may be more likely to have potential DDIs of clinical significance. Urgent consideration needs to be given to the potential of DDIs in this population given their exposure to high levels of medication.

ABSTRACT

Magnesium is an essential element that is involved in critical metabolic pathways. A diet deficient in magnesium is associated with an increased risk of developing cancer. Few studies have reported whether a serum magnesium level below the reference range (RR) is associated with prognosis in patients with diffuse large B cell lymphoma (DLBCL). Using a retrospective approach in DLBCL patients undergoing autologous stem cell transplant (AHSCT), we evaluated the association of hypomagnesemia with survival. Totally, 581 patients eligible for AHSCT with a serum magnesium level during the immediate pre-transplant period were identified and 14.1% (82/581) had hypomagnesemia. Hypomagnesemia was associated with an inferior event-free (EFS) and overall survival (OS) compared to patients with a serum magnesium level within RR; median EFS: 3.9 years (95% CI: 1.63-8.98 years) versus 6.29 years (95% CI: 4.73-8.95 years) with HR 1.63 (95% CI: 1.09-2.43, p = 0.017) for EFS, and median OS: 7.3 years (95% CI: 2.91-upper limit not estimable) versus 9.7 years (95% CI: 6.92-12.3 years) with HR 1.90 (95% CI: 1.22-2.96, p = 0.005) for OS months 0-12, respectively. These findings suggest a potentially actionable prognostic factor for patients with DLBCL undergoing AHSCT.

ABSTRACT

Extreme states of matter, that is, matter at extremes of density (pressure) and temperature, can be created in the laboratory either statically or dynamically. In the former, the pressure-temperature state can be maintained for relatively long periods of time, but the sample volume is necessarily extremely small. When the extreme states are generated dynamically, the sample volumes can be larger, but the pressure-temperature conditions are maintained for only short periods of time (ps toµs). In either case, structural information can be obtained from the extreme states by the use of x-ray scattering techniques, but the x-ray beam must be extremely intense in order to obtain sufficient signal from the extremely-small or short-lived sample. In this article I describe the use of x-ray diffraction at synchrotrons and XFELs to investigate how crystal structures evolve as a function of density and temperature. After a brief historical introduction, I describe the developments made at the Synchrotron Radiation Source in the 1990s which enabled the almost routine determination of crystal structure at high pressures, while also revealing that the structural behaviour of materials was much more complex than previously believed. I will then describe how these techniques are used at the current generation of synchrotron and XFEL sources, and then discuss how they might develop further in the future at the next generation of x-ray lightsources.

ABSTRACT

We report results from a series of diamond-anvil-cell synchrotron x-ray diffraction and large-volume-press experiments, and calculations, to investigate the phase diagram of commercial polycrystalline high-strength Ti-6Al-4V alloy in pressure-temperature space. Up to ∼30 GPa and 886 K, Ti-6Al-4V is found to be stable in the hexagonal-close-packed, orαphase. The effect of temperature on the volume expansion and compressibility ofα-Ti-6Al-4V is modest. The martensiticα→ω(hexagonal) transition occurs at ∼30 GPa, with both phases coexisting until at ∼38-40 GPa the transition to theωphase is completed. Between 300 K and 844 K theα→ωtransition appears to be independent of temperature.ω-Ti-6Al-4V is stable to ∼91 GPa and 844 K, the highest combined pressure and temperature reached in these experiments. Pressure-volume-temperature equations-of-state for theαandωphases of Ti-6Al-4V are generated and found to be similar to pure Ti. A pronounced hysteresis is observed in theω-Ti-6Al-4V on decompression, with the hexagonal structure reverting back to theαphase at pressures below ∼9 GPa at room temperature, and at a higher pressure at elevated temperatures. Based on our data, we estimate the Ti-6Al-4Vα-ß-ωtriple point to occur at ∼900 K and 30 GPa, in good agreement with our calculations.

ABSTRACT

BACKGROUND: High-ω-6 polyunsaturated fatty acids (PUFAs) are noted to contribute to development of intestinal failure-associated liver disease (IFALD) in home parenteral nutrition (HPN). Fish oil (FO) has been added to latest generation of lipid injectable emulsion (ILE) to increase ω-3:ω-6 PUFA ratio; however, appropriate dose of FO to treat IFALD is unknown. METHODS: After approval of exclusive FO ILE in the US for pediatric patients, we noted 2 adult patients with ongoing IFALD despite transition to mixed-oil (MO) ILE. They were transitioned to off-label FO ILE after review of literature regarding use of FO ILE in adult HPN patients was conducted to guide management. RESULTS: The first case involves a 40-year-old female receiving HPN with IFALD refractory to MO ILE. MO ILE (with 15% FO) was provided at 50 g/d for 3 d/wk and combined with FO ILE at 50 g/d for 4 d/wk. This combination resulted in improvement in liver studies and allowed for decrease in dextrose calories. The second case involves a 49-year-old male receiving HPN (secondary to complications of necrotizing pancreatitis) who developed IFALD. FO ILE was used as the sole source of lipids and led to improvement in liver function tests. No evidence of essential fatty acid deficiency was found in either case. CONCLUSIONS: Current case presentations and review of literature support the use of FO ILE to increase ω-3 PUFAs in patients with IFALD refractory to MO ILE. Additional research is necessary to delineate the dose of FO ILE necessary to achieve benefit.

ABSTRACT

PURPOSE: B3 lesions are indeterminate lesions of uncertain malignant potential. They include lesions with and without epithelial atypia. Those with atypia include atypical intraductal epithelial proliferation (AIDEP)/atypical ductal hyperplasia (ADH) and flat epithelial atypia (FEA). They are traditionally managed with surgery. Vacuum assisted excision (VAE) allows larger samples to be obtained using a vacuum assisted biopsy (VAB) device, which equates to a surgical biopsy. We propose that VAE and mammographic surveillance is a safe alternative to surgery in managing the ductal atypias; (AIDEP/ADH and FEA). METHOD: Retrospective analysis of prospectively collected data on B3 lesions (April 2009 - March 2016) from consecutive breast screening patients diagnosed with AIDEP/ADH or FEA on initial diagnostic core biopsy. Mammographic abnormality, breast density, size, management pathway and upgrade to cancer and types of cancer were also collected during the treatment pathway and 5 year surveillance period (April 2009 - April 2019). RESULTS: 273 cases of ductal atypia were identified. 187/273 (68.5 %) cases were managed with VAE only as no upgrade to malignancy and then 5 year mammographic surveillance. 34/273 (12.5 %) cases had a VAE diagnosing malignancy. 24/273 (8.8 %) cases had a VAE and then a surgical biopsy due to radiological or pathological concern, 8/24 upgraded to malignancy. 22/273 (8%) cases had a surgical diagnostic biopsy, 9/22 (41 %) cases were upgraded to malignancy. In total 51/273 (19 %) cases were diagnosed with cancer on the new pathway (13 invasive (all ER positive and Her2 negative) and 38 non-invasive, (34 ductal carcinoma in situ (DCIS) and 4 cases of lobular carcinoma in situ (LCIS)). While 17/273 (6.2 %) cases developed malignancy (12 invasive (all HER2 negative) and 4 DCIS and 1 LCIS) during the 5 year surveillance period. CONCLUSIONS: VAE is a safe alternative to surgery in managing ductal atypias. 187/273 (68.5 %) women avoided surgery. While 34/51 cancers (66.7 %) were diagnosed preoperatively using VAE, allowing the women to have a single therapeutic procedure.

ABSTRACT

BACKGROUND: Adults with intellectual disability (ID) are prescribed high levels of medication, with polypharmacy and psychotropic polypharmacy common. However, reported rates vary between studies, and there has been an over-reliance on obtaining data from convenience samples. The objective of this study was to determine the prevalence of medication use and polypharmacy in a population-level sample of adults with IDs. Factors associated with polypharmacy and psychotropic polypharmacy are explored. METHODS: We used a total population sample of 217 adults with IDs known to services in Jersey (sampling frame n = 285). The Anatomical Therapeutic Chemical classification system was used to categorise medications that participants were currently taking on a regular basis. We examined associations of polypharmacy and psychotropic polypharmacy with socio-economic status, health and demographic variables using univariate and multivariate analyses. RESULTS: A total of 83.4% of participants were prescribed medication, with high doses common. Of the participants, 38.2% were exposed to polypharmacy while 23% of participants were exposed to psychotropic polypharmacy. After controlling for demographic, health and socio-economic characteristics, polypharmacy was significantly associated with older age, increased severity of ID, living in a residential setting and having increased comorbidities. Psychotropic polypharmacy was associated with being male, being aged 50+ years and having had a psychiatric diagnosis over the life course. Being prescribed psychotropic drugs above the defined daily dose was not associated with having had a psychiatric diagnosis over the life course, suggesting the possibility of 'off label' prescribing. CONCLUSIONS: Our results indicate that medication use, in high doses, alongside polypharmacy and psychotropic polypharmacy are highly prevalent in adults with ID. The exposure to multiple medications increases the risk of developing adverse drug events, drug-drug interactions and medication-related problems. Future population-level, prospective cohort studies should examine the prevalence of polypharmacy and psychotropic polypharmacy using standardised definitions and consider the potential impact of adverse drug events, drug-drug interactions and medication-related problems in this population.

ABSTRACT

Magnesium is an important element that has essential roles in the regulation of cell growth, division, and differentiation. Mounting evidence in the literature suggests an association between hypomagnesemia and all-cause mortality. In addition, epidemiologic studies have demonstrated that a diet poor in magnesium increases the risk of developing cancer, highlighting its importance in the field of hematology and oncology. In solid malignancies, hypomagnesemia at diagnosis portends a worse prognosis. However, little is known about prognosis in patients with hypomagnesemia and blood cancers in general; lymphoma more specifically. Hypomagnesemia has been associated with a higher viral load of the Epstein Barr virus, a virus associated with a multitude of hematologic malignancies. The role of magnesium in the immune system has been further elucidated in studies of patients with a rare primary immunodeficiency known as XMEN disease (X-linked immunodeficiency with Magnesium defect, Epstein-Barr virus (EBV) infection, and Neoplasia disease). These patients have a mutation in the MAGT1 gene, which codes for a magnesium transporter. The mutation leads to impaired T cell activation and an increased risk of developing hematologic malignancies. In this review we discuss the relevance of magnesium as an electrolyte, current measurement techniques, and the known data related to cause and prognosis of blood cancers. The goal is to use these data to stimulate additional high-quality and well powered studies to further investigate the role of magnesium in preventing cancer and improving outcomes of patients with malignancy and concomitant magnesium deficiency.

ABSTRACT

We present an experimental study of the high-pressure, high-temperature behaviour of cerium up to ∼22 GPa and 820 K using angle-dispersive x-ray diffraction and external resistive heating. Studies above 820 K were prevented by chemical reactions between the samples and the diamond anvils of the pressure cells. We unambiguously measure the stability region of the orthorhombic oC4 phase and find it reaches its apex at 7.1 GPa and 650 K. We locate the α-cF4-oC4-tI2 triple point at 6.1 GPa and 640 K, 1 GPa below the location of the apex of the oC4 phase, and 1-2 GPa lower than previously reported. We find the α-cF4 → tI2 phase boundary to have a positive gradient of 280 K (GPa)-1, less steep than the 670 K (GPa)-1 reported previously, and find the oC4 → tI2 phase boundary to lie at higher temperatures than previously found. We also find variations as large as 2-3 GPa in the transition pressures at which the oC4 → tI2 transition takes place at a given temperature, the reasons for which remain unclear. Finally, we find no evidence that the α-cF4 → tI2 is not second order at all temperatures up to 820 K.

ABSTRACT

AIMS: We report on a measles outbreak largely occurring in Minnesota's under-vaccinated Somali community in the spring of 2017. The outbreak was already into its third generation when the first two cases were confirmed, and rapid public health actions were needed. The aim of our response was to quickly end transmission and contain the outbreak. METHODS: The state public health department performed laboratory testing on suspect cases and activated an Incident Command staffed by subject matter experts that was operational within 2 h of case confirmation. Epidemiologic interviews identified exposures in settings where risk of transmission was high, that is, healthcare, childcare, and school settings. Vaccination status of exposed persons was assessed, and postexposure prophylaxis (PEP) was offered, if applicable. Exposed persons who did not receive PEP were excluded from childcare centers or schools for 21 days. An accelerated statewide measles, mumps, and rubella (MMR) recommendation was made for Somali Minnesota children and children in affected outbreak counties. Partnerships with the Somali Minnesota community were deepened, building off outreach work done with the community since 2008. RESULTS: Public health identified 75 measles cases from 30 March to 25 August 2017: 43% were female, 81% Somali Minnesotan, 91% unvaccinated, and 28% hospitalized. The median age of cases was 2 years (range: 3 months-57 years). Most transmission (78%) occurred in childcare centers and households. A secondary attack rate of 91% was calculated for unvaccinated household contacts. Over 51,000 doses of MMR were administered during the outbreak above expected baseline. At least 8490 individuals were exposed to measles; 155 individuals received PEP; and over 500 persons were excluded from childcare and school. State and key public health partners spent an estimated $2.3 million on response. CONCLUSION: This outbreak demonstrates the necessity of immediate, targeted disease control actions and strong public health, healthcare, and community partnerships to end a measles outbreak.

ABSTRACT

Disruptions in the medication supply chain and consequent drug product shortages, including shortages of parenteral products used for parenteral nutrition (PN) compounding, have become an increasingly common occurrence. The amino acid solution shortage that resulted from the devastating impact of Hurricanes Maria and Irma on manufacturing facilities in Puerto Rico in 2017 necessitated a rapid, coordinated shift from use of compounded PN to commercial multichamber-bag PN (MCB-PN) at our hospitals. We describe our experience operationalizing this intervention via a framework that may be adapted for addressing other drug product shortages to promote rapid yet safe use of therapeutic alternatives.
